摘要: 在对指针进行操作时经常会涉及到指针的拷贝,一般来讲指针的拷贝分为两种:深拷贝与浅拷贝。两者之间使用不当会造成很恶劣的影响。下面实例说明: 我们先设定一个字符串指针s,假设其指向内存的内容是“adfsdfsf”,记该存储区域为M,那么我们得知,s指针所指向区域M。若我们的用指针p对其内容进行浅拷贝,那 阅读全文
posted @ 2019-07-25 11:01 runsdeep 阅读(3531) 评论(0) 推荐(0) 编辑
摘要: 第四章 存储器 1.概述 2.主存储器 3.高速缓冲存储器 4.辅助存储器 4.1概述 分类:1.按存储介质分类(半导体存储器(易失):TTL,MOS,集成度和功耗的区别;磁表面存储器:磁头、载磁体;磁芯存储器:硬磁材料、环状元件;光盘存储器:激光、磁光材料) 2.按存取方式分类: 1.存取时间与物 阅读全文
posted @ 2019-07-23 10:14 runsdeep 阅读(469) 评论(0) 推荐(0) 编辑
摘要: 有三根杆子A,B,C。A杆上有N个(N>1)穿孔圆环,盘的尺寸由下到上依次变小。要求按下列规则将所有圆盘移至C杆:每次只能移动一个圆盘;大盘不能叠在小盘上面。如何移?最少要移动多少次? 原理可参考: https://www.cnblogs.com/tgycoder/p/6063722.html 中的 阅读全文
posted @ 2019-07-11 14:04 runsdeep 阅读(1013) 评论(0) 推荐(0) 编辑
摘要: 两种表示方法经常容易混淆, 在这里将利用演示程序来揭示两者之间的区别, 演示代码如下 最终结果如下: a=1 a++: 1 此时a=2a=1 ++a: 2 此时a=2 显然, a++ 与 ++a 均是对a自身的自加运算, 就改变a的值来讲, 二者效果相同; 但是, 两者算式的值却不相同(a++)的值 阅读全文
posted @ 2019-07-10 13:48 runsdeep 阅读(591) 评论(0) 推荐(0) 编辑
摘要: 一元二次方程的根的情况分为实根与虚根两种,代码如下 阅读全文
posted @ 2019-07-10 13:01 runsdeep 阅读(3609) 评论(0) 推荐(0) 编辑
摘要: 最大公约数为辗转相除法求得, 最小公倍数为两数之积与最大公约数的比值 阅读全文
posted @ 2019-07-10 11:48 runsdeep 阅读(2383) 评论(0) 推荐(0) 编辑
摘要: 本人在测试刚刚安装的vs2017时运行出了问题, 错误信息为 "fatal error LNK1169: 找到一个或多个多重定义的符号", 代码如下: 仔细思考了下报错原因, 在头文件包含到test.cpp时, 而实际上Myfile.h中包含了构造函数的实现,于是test.cpp生成目标文件的时候, 阅读全文
posted @ 2019-07-09 15:42 runsdeep 阅读(4051) 评论(0) 推荐(1) 编辑
摘要: 程序带调用函数需要一定的时间\空间花销,这就要求在主程序进行过程中调用函数前几下执行指令的地址及其他相关信息,一边函数调用后能继续执行.函数调用后流程返回先前记下的地址处,并根据记录的相关信息回复,而这都需要消耗时间,若有函数频繁使用,那么执行时间会很长,大大降低程序执行效率.因此,我们使用内联函数 阅读全文
posted @ 2019-07-07 16:36 runsdeep 阅读(841) 评论(0) 推荐(0) 编辑
摘要: 企业发放的奖金根据利润提成。利润I低于或等于100000元的,奖金可提0.1;利润高于100000元,低于200000(100000<I<=200000)时,低于100000元的部分按10%提成,高于100000元的部分,可提成7.5%;200000<I<=400000时,低于200000元的部分仍 阅读全文
posted @ 2019-07-07 14:59 runsdeep 阅读(613) 评论(0) 推荐(0) 编辑
摘要: 阅读全文
posted @ 2019-07-07 14:06 runsdeep 阅读(205) 评论(0) 推荐(0) 编辑